Ir para conteúdo
Fórum Script Brasil
  • 0

fazer uma campo da tabela multiplicar


oblinez

Pergunta

ola a todos

desculpa se postei no lugar errado

estou com um problema esse formulario, não esta multiplicando e não sei porq

eu queria q quando colocasse um numero no campo valor ele já multiplicasse com o campo rops e q aparecesse o resoltado no mesmo campo rops

por exemplo no campo valor ta padrão 1real

e no campo rops ta padrão 1000

se eu colocasse 5 no campo valor queria q o camp rops mudasse de 1000 para 5000 na hora

tem como alguém me ajudar??

<form id="doacaoform" onSubmit="return if(document.doacaoform.login != document.doacaoform.login2) { alert('Confirmacao de login errada'); return false; } return true;" name="doacaoform">
                        <div class="style1" align="center">
                            [R$ 1,00 equivale à 1000 ROPs]</div>
                        <hr>&nbsp;<p>Login: <input type="text" name="login"> <br>
                        <br>
                        Repita o login: <input type="text" name="login2"> <br>
                        <br>
                        Valor: R$
                        <input style="width: 30px; padding: 2px" onKeyUp="CalcularROPs();" value="1" size="2" type="text" name="valor"> 
                        ,00<br>
                        <br>
                        ROPs:
                        <input style="width: 60px; padding: 2px" id="rops" value="1000" readOnly type="text" name="rops">
                        </p>
                        <br>
                        <input onClick="location.href='https://pagseguro.uol.com.br/security/webpagamentos/webpagto.aspx?email_cobranca=-----@-----.com&amp;tipo=CP&amp;moeda=BRL&amp;item_id_1=1813&amp;item_descr_1='+document.doacaoform.login.value+'&amp;item_quant_1='+document.doacaoform.valor.value.replace(',00','')+'&amp;item_valor_1=100&amp;item_frete_1=000'" value="Prosseguir &gt;&gt;" type="button" name="submit"> 
                        <hr>
                        <p>&nbsp;</p>
                    </form>

Editado por oblinez
Link para o comentário
Compartilhar em outros sites

5 respostass a esta questão

Posts Recomendados

  • 0

oblinez,

Só uma coisa: Esta dúvida é na seção Web/JavaScript.

Coloque o seguinte código antes do form:

<script type="text/javascript">
    function CalcularROPs(e)
    {
        var a = document.getElementById("rops"),
            b = e.value,
            res = b*1000;
        
        a.value = isNaN(res)?"1000":res;
    }

</script>

Se foi útil, responda para o tópico ser definido como resolvido!

Att

Link para o comentário
Compartilhar em outros sites

  • 0

huhsuhush malz ai jagua mas não entendi sou muito ruim nisso poderias por um exemplo?

e me tira uma duvida esse resultado usando esse script na hora que mudar o valor o resultado aparece na hora ou tem q atualizar a pagina?

a parte que diz se o login ta igual ou não não funciona Oo não sei como arrumar

já resolvi eu fiz assim:

<script type="text/javascript">
    function CalcularROPs(e)
    {
        var a = document.getElementById("valor").value;
        b = 1000;
    document.getElementById('rops').value=parseInt(a)*parseInt(B);
    }
</script>

coloquei uma id="valor" no input mane="valor" refiz o script e pronto

vlw pra quem tentou me ajudar abraço t++ =D

Editado por oblinez
Link para o comentário
Compartilhar em outros sites

Participe da discussão

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.

Visitante
Responder esta pergunta...

×   Você colou conteúdo com formatação.   Remover formatação

  Apenas 75 emoticons são permitidos.

×   Seu link foi incorporado automaticamente.   Exibir como um link em vez disso

×   Seu conteúdo anterior foi restaurado.   Limpar Editor

×   Você não pode colar imagens diretamente. Carregar ou inserir imagens do URL.



  • Estatísticas dos Fóruns

    • Tópicos
      152,3k
    • Posts
      652,5k
×
×
  • Criar Novo...